My Vita should arrive today or tomorrow. I hope I like it as much as most of you seem to. While eagerly anticipating actually playing it, I'd make these notes as to why I think I will really like it as Unilad does.

  • You can get hardly used Vita's on ebay for a fair price. So, if the barrier to entry is that initial $250-$300, I suggest looking on ebay. That's what I did. Sony doesn't get your money, but if you're ok with that, then its a good option. I just couldn't justify $250 right now; so, that was my only option.
  • I actually switched from the 3DS. The problem with the 3DS is it really just has Nintendo games and that's it pretty much. So, if you are into Zelda and Mario, it'd probably be great, but I have played enough of those games and find them a little tired. Just not my thing. So, I looked over at the Vita and liked what it had to offer better. Even now with its limited selection, it has more to interest me than the equally small 3DS collection. Especially since a number of the 3DS games are just ports of old games (like Star Fox and Splinter Cell for example).
  • I am really excited to have access to the PS1 and PSP games. Most of those games I haven't played before (unlike Nintendo; I've played many of the Nintendo games), and there is good variety (as opposed to there just being a bunch of platformers and RPGs). So, that should be pretty sweet.
  • I am excited to have a hand-held system that has 2 nice analog sticks on it from the start instead of having to snap on a extra attachment that only some games support.
  • I really don't mean to bash Nintendo and the 3DS. It is a good system that I enjoyed, and I see why some people like it. I guess what it comes down to is just "hey, there are reasons I'm selling my 3DS and going to Vita"
  • The games on systems like the Vita and 3DS are much different than on a mobile device like a phone or tablet. The controls make for much different game-play. I know that you can get racers and shooters on mobile games, but the touch controls are too inexact for me. So, while many are happy with phone/tablet games, for me, they cannot substitute for the games one gets on a handheld like the Vita or 3DS.
  • Reviews on sites like Giant Bomb and IGN tend to be pickier than I am. So, I expect to really be happy with my Vita. The games out there may not have a bunch of 5 star or 9+ reviews, but I often find I really enjoy games that get 3 stars or 8s on these review sites, and there are plenty of those games on Vita.
